The Tasteful Hawaiian Eatery With A Hidden Cocktail Room • Liholiho Yacht Club

Ashlyn Davis

Say Aloha to the eatery that everyone’s trying to book for its dangerously good tasting menu and hidden basement bar.

The bright spot is inspired by the early 80’s “pop up” parties that Hawaiian uncles used to throw after a day of sailing. Traditionally, a small-scale, informal “lūʻau” would feature grilled foods, music, ice-cold beers and a live band for anyone to enjoy. A small fee would be charged purely to cover the costs, allowing them to uphold what became a way of life. While Liholiho Yacht Club isn’t on a yacht or even near a marina, the concept has been carried through with a welcoming finesse that’s worth the 3-month wait.

Eat like Prince Kuhio at an Ohana Table

View this post on Instagram

“Ohana” meaning family, is exactly the appetite size you’ll need to bring to this feast. You can expect Chef Ravi Kapur to serve up 10-12 Mmm-evoking, shareable dishes. The highlights include tuna poke, sesame oil, radish and nori cracker or duck liver toast, jalapeno with pickled pineapple. The meal will cost around $62 per person (excluding gratuity and drinks), with no less than 8 and no more than 12 guests. There are only two Ohana tables available which you’ll need to book 90 days in advance, so keep an ear to the ground.

Louie’s Gen-Gen cocktail room

While this highly Instagrammable spot, with brick walls, comfy turquoise sofas and hot pink sunsets, is below the main dining room, it has a completely different identity. By day it’s a bright brunch spot, and a vibey, boozy cocktail bar by night. You could sip on a “Last Mango in Paris” while you wait for a table or settle in and order a waffled grill cheese and local Dungeness crab, served with nori chips, while the DJ spins away the night.

As with the original parties, this trendy spot is hugely popular-with a 3-week reservation waiting list for a dinner table, it’s best to plan ahead. If you’re not the type to know what you’ll be in the mood for in a month’s time, then arrive at 4:30 just before opening time to secure a spot at one of the bars.

Michelin guide’s point of view.

There are no yachts to be found at its current Mission residence, but hordes of locals and enthusiasts remain quite eager to book passage on Liholiho's love boat. Fusing Californian technique with the flavors of Chef/owner Ravi Kapur’s native Hawaii, this earthy, bustling, and airy space is known for strong cocktails, shareable plates, and near-impossible reservations. Walk-ins are welcome, but make sure you arrive in time to beat the crowds. Pivoted around a large, open kitchen, the dining room hums with groups savoring the likes of short rib bao or whole fried fish marinated with coconut and turmeric. If you turn your nose up at Spam try the house-made version. It just might convert you.

  • Private party facilities While we do not host private events at Lihiliho. We occasionally entertain full buyouts, only on Sundays and only in the main restuarnt. If you'd like more info on a full buyout on a Sunday feel free to email us: [email protected]. We do host full buyouts at Louie's Gen-Gen Room, Monday through Wednesday only, for up to 28 guests. Email us for more info: gengenroom.com We can accommodate groups up to 12 guests only at Liholiho Yacht Club. Reservations up to 7 guests: lycsf.com/reservations These reservations open 30 days in advance at midnight. Reservations for 8-12 guests: lycsf.com/ohana These reservations open 90 days in advance at midnight. Louie's Gen-Gen Room Our cocktail bar, hidden below Lihiholiho : gengenroom.com These reservations open 30 days in advance at midnight. Gen-Gen accommodates parties up to 6 guests. If a reservation is unavailable: We save about a third of Liholiho for walk-ins, our bar is always open seating. We recommend avoiding peak times, click waitlist on our website for more info. Check online often as cancellation are made available immediately. Questions? Give our reservationist a call Mon-Sat after 2pm 415-440-liho.

Liholiho Yacht Club

Chef Owner Ravi Kapur

liholiho yacht club dress code

Recognized for his heritage driven cooking, Chef Ravi Kapur has been a professional Chef for more than 20 years. Kapur opened the acclaimed Liholiho Yacht Club in January 2015 in San Francisco.

He was born in Hawaii to his Native Hawaiian-Chinese Mother and Father from India. The flavors of his diverse food cultures, together with his upbringing in Hawaii, have cultivated his palate DNA – a treasure he draws from to create his unique and delicious food.

Ravi’s inspiration to cook was sparked while in college studying business communications. He made a complete 180 and began his cook-to-chef journey. He moved to San Francisco in 1998 to attend the California Culinary Academy. After graduating, he ventured to Santa Fe, New Mexico, and worked at The Compound Restaurant and the notable Coyote Café. He returned to San Francisco with a new set of tools and began working in kitchens such as at Redwood Park and Plump Jack. His Chef career began unfolding when he joined Nancy Oakes’ at Boulevard Restaurant. Ravi worked very closely with Chef Oaks, and she quickly became a mentor to him. Within eight years, he progressed from cook to sous chef to chef de cuisine. In 2010 he became the Executive Chef and Oaks partner of Prospect Restaurant, which received 4.5 stars from The San Francisco Chronicle.

In May 2011, Kapur’s life took on new meaning with the birth of his son, Makoa. Ravi resigned from Prospect and was drawn away from the kitchen for the first time. He was compelled to be present and committed to his son. In turn, this led him to a renaissance as he had never experienced. His inspiration was now clear, and by 2012 he began his series of pop-ups, also known as Liholiho Yacht Club. For the first time in his career, he could tap into the soul of his culinary roots – his heritage-driven food. Ravi’s pop-ups were wildly popular, people loved them, and they wanted more! 

During this pop-up hiatus, the reality of having his own restaurant solidified. Four years later, in January 2015, Kapur, his wife, April Storm, and partner Jeff Hanak opened their restaurant in The Lower Nob Hill neighborhood of San Francisco. The new brick-and-mortar Liholiho Yacht Club quickly became a destination experience representing the sum of their core values, expectations, and inspirations. Simply put, the offering of friendly service, delicious food created from the best ingredients California has to offer, in an atmosphere that is fun and energetic. Liholiho immediately began receiving high accolades from the press. The San Francisco Chronicle dubbed LYC as redefining California Cuisine. Chef Ravi became one of Food and Wine Magazine’s top Chef’. He was also nominated for Best New Restaurant by The James Beard Foundation.

Although it was decades in the making, Liholiho is a lifelong dream rooted within Chef Ravi’s lineage. Liholiho Yacht Club’s name alone is the playful name used by Ravi’s Uncles on Maui. In the 1980s, The Kealoha Uncles formed a “club” to raise money to fund their hobby of racing Hobie Cats, not yachts. They lived on Liholiho Street, not the marina. The Uncles “Liholiho Yacht Club” was an early version of a pop-up that offered delicious local food and lots of fun. Quoting Uncle George Kealoha, “What could be better than to throw a party that allows you to do what you love!” And this is what Kapur feels they are doing at Liholiho Yacht Club hence the name and why it captures the spirit perfectly. 

Chef Ravi and Jeff Hanak continue opening vibrant restaurants in San Francisco, the city they love.
